Contained in the US energy wrestle over coal

However the Trump administration desires to maintain coal energy alive, and the US Division of Power just lately ordered some vegetation to remain open previous their scheduled closures. Right here’s why there’s an influence wrestle over coal.

Coal was king within the US, however the nation has dramatically diminished its dependence on the gas over the previous twenty years. It accounted for about 20% of the electrical energy generated in 2024, down from roughly half in 2000.

Whereas the demise of coal has been nice for US emissions, the true driver is economics. Coal was the most cost effective type of electrical energy era round, however the fracking growth handed that crown to pure fuel over a decade in the past. And now, even cheaper wind and solar energy is coming on-line in droves.

Economics was a significant component within the deliberate retirement of the J.H. Campbell coal plant in Michigan, which was set to shut on the finish of Might, Dan Scripps, chair of the Michigan Public Service Fee, instructed the Washington Publish.

Then, on Might 23, US Power Secretary Chris Wright launched an emergency order that requires the plant to stay open. Wright’s order mandates 90 extra days of operation, and the order may be prolonged previous that, too. It states that the aim is to reduce the danger of blackouts and tackle grid safety points earlier than the beginning of summer season.

The DOE’s authority to require energy vegetation to remain open is one thing that’s usually utilized in emergencies like hurricanes, relatively than in response to one thing as routine as … seasons altering.

It’s true that there’s rising concern within the US about assembly demand for electrical energy, which is rising for the primary time after being principally flat for many years. (The current rise is largely on account of large knowledge facilities, like these wanted to run AI. Have I discussed we’ve got an awesome bundle on AI and vitality?)

And we’re certainly heading towards summer season, which is when the grid is stretched to its limits.
